r.ScreenPercentage
r.ScreenPercentage is a console variable in Unreal Engine 5 (UE5). See what r.ScreenPercentage does, its values, and how to use this cvar in the Unreal console below.
Category: Renderer · Namespace:
rHelp
To render in lower resolution and upscale for better performance (combined up with the blenable post process setting). 70 is a good value for low aliasing and performance, can be verified with \'show TestImage\' in percent, >0 and <=100, larger numbers are possible (supersampling) but the downsampling quality is improvable.<0 is treated like 100.
